- /*
- * Dynamic function tracing support.
- *
- * Copyright (C) 2008 Abhishek Sagar <sagar.abhishek@gmail.com>
- * Copyright (C) 2010 Rabin Vincent <rabin@rab.in>
- *
- * For licencing details, see COPYING.
- *
- * Defines low-level handling of mcount calls when the kernel
- * is compiled with the -pg flag. When using dynamic ftrace, the
- * mcount call-sites get patched with NOP till they are enabled.
- * All code mutation routines here are called under stop_machine().
- */
- #include <linux/ftrace.h>
- #include <linux/uaccess.h>
- #include <asm/cacheflush.h>
- #include <asm/ftrace.h>
- #ifdef CONFIG_THUMB2_KERNEL
- #define NOP 0xeb04f85d /* pop.w {lr} */
- #else
- #define NOP 0xe8bd4000 /* pop {lr} */
- #endif
- #ifdef CONFIG_DYNAMIC_FTRACE
- #ifdef CONFIG_OLD_MCOUNT
- #define OLD_MCOUNT_ADDR ((unsigned long) mcount)
- #define OLD_FTRACE_ADDR ((unsigned long) ftrace_caller_old)
- #define OLD_NOP 0xe1a00000 /* mov r0, r0 */
- static unsigned long ftrace_nop_replace(struct dyn_ftrace *rec)
- {
- return rec->arch.old_mcount ? OLD_NOP : NOP;
- }
- static unsigned long adjust_address(struct dyn_ftrace *rec, unsigned long addr)
- {
- if (!rec->arch.old_mcount)
- return addr;
- if (addr == MCOUNT_ADDR)
- addr = OLD_MCOUNT_ADDR;
- else if (addr == FTRACE_ADDR)
- addr = OLD_FTRACE_ADDR;
- return addr;
- }
- #else
- static unsigned long ftrace_nop_replace(struct dyn_ftrace *rec)
- {
- return NOP;
- }
- static unsigned long adjust_address(struct dyn_ftrace *rec, unsigned long addr)
- {
- return addr;
- }
- #endif
- #ifdef CONFIG_THUMB2_KERNEL
- static unsigned long ftrace_gen_branch(unsigned long pc, unsigned long addr,
- bool link)
- {
- unsigned long s, j1, j2, i1, i2, imm10, imm11;
- unsigned long first, second;
- long offset;
- offset = (long)addr - (long)(pc + 4);
- if (offset < -16777216 || offset > 16777214) {
- WARN_ON_ONCE(1);
- return 0;
- }
- s = (offset >> 24) & 0x1;
- i1 = (offset >> 23) & 0x1;
- i2 = (offset >> 22) & 0x1;
- imm10 = (offset >> 12) & 0x3ff;
- imm11 = (offset >> 1) & 0x7ff;
- j1 = (!i1) ^ s;
- j2 = (!i2) ^ s;
- first = 0xf000 | (s << 10) | imm10;
- second = 0x9000 | (j1 << 13) | (j2 << 11) | imm11;
- if (link)
- second |= 1 << 14;
- return (second << 16) | first;
- }
- #else
- static unsigned long ftrace_gen_branch(unsigned long pc, unsigned long addr,
- bool link)
- {
- unsigned long opcode = 0xea000000;
- long offset;
- if (link)
- opcode |= 1 << 24;
- offset = (long)addr - (long)(pc + 8);
- if (unlikely(offset < -33554432 || offset > 33554428)) {
- /* Can't generate branches that far (from ARM ARM). Ftrace
- * doesn't generate branches outside of kernel text.
- */
- WARN_ON_ONCE(1);
- return 0;
- }
- offset = (offset >> 2) & 0x00ffffff;
- return opcode | offset;
- }
- #endif
- static unsigned long ftrace_call_replace(unsigned long pc, unsigned long addr)
- {
- return ftrace_gen_branch(pc, addr, true);
- }
- static int ftrace_modify_code(unsigned long pc, unsigned long old,
- unsigned long new)
- {
- unsigned long replaced;
- if (probe_kernel_read(&replaced, (void *)pc, MCOUNT_INSN_SIZE))
- return -EFAULT;
- if (replaced != old)
- return -EINVAL;
- if (probe_kernel_write((void *)pc, &new, MCOUNT_INSN_SIZE))
- return -EPERM;
- flush_icache_range(pc, pc + MCOUNT_INSN_SIZE);
- return 0;
- }
- int ftrace_update_ftrace_func(ftrace_func_t func)
- {
- unsigned long pc, old;
- unsigned long new;
- int ret;
- pc = (unsigned long)&ftrace_call;
- memcpy(&old, &ftrace_call, MCOUNT_INSN_SIZE);
- new = ftrace_call_replace(pc, (unsigned long)func);
- ret = ftrace_modify_code(pc, old, new);
- #ifdef CONFIG_OLD_MCOUNT
- if (!ret) {
- pc = (unsigned long)&ftrace_call_old;
- memcpy(&old, &ftrace_call_old, MCOUNT_INSN_SIZE);
- new = ftrace_call_replace(pc, (unsigned long)func);
- ret = ftrace_modify_code(pc, old, new);
- }
- #endif
- return ret;
- }
- int ftrace_make_call(struct dyn_ftrace *rec, unsigned long addr)
- {
- unsigned long new, old;
- unsigned long ip = rec->ip;
- old = ftrace_nop_replace(rec);
- new = ftrace_call_replace(ip, adjust_address(rec, addr));
- return ftrace_modify_code(rec->ip, old, new);
- }
- int ftrace_make_nop(struct module *mod,
- struct dyn_ftrace *rec, unsigned long addr)
- {
- unsigned long ip = rec->ip;
- unsigned long old;
- unsigned long new;
- int ret;
- old = ftrace_call_replace(ip, adjust_address(rec, addr));
- new = ftrace_nop_replace(rec);
- ret = ftrace_modify_code(ip, old, new);
- #ifdef CONFIG_OLD_MCOUNT
- if (ret == -EINVAL && addr == MCOUNT_ADDR) {
- rec->arch.old_mcount = true;
- old = ftrace_call_replace(ip, adjust_address(rec, addr));
- new = ftrace_nop_replace(rec);
- ret = ftrace_modify_code(ip, old, new);
- }
- #endif
- return ret;
- }
- int __init ftrace_dyn_arch_init(void *data)
- {
- *(unsigned long *)data = 0;
- return 0;
- }
- #endif /* CONFIG_DYNAMIC_FTRACE */
- #ifdef CONFIG_FUNCTION_GRAPH_TRACER
- void prepare_ftrace_return(unsigned long *parent, unsigned long self_addr,
- unsigned long frame_pointer)
- {
- unsigned long return_hooker = (unsigned long) &return_to_handler;
- struct ftrace_graph_ent trace;
- unsigned long old;
- int err;
- if (unlikely(atomic_read(¤t->tracing_graph_pause)))
- return;
- old = *parent;
- *parent = return_hooker;
- err = ftrace_push_return_trace(old, self_addr, &trace.depth,
- frame_pointer);
- if (err == -EBUSY) {
- *parent = old;
- return;
- }
- trace.func = self_addr;
- /* Only trace if the calling function expects to */
- if (!ftrace_graph_entry(&trace)) {
- current->curr_ret_stack--;
- *parent = old;
- }
- }
- #ifdef CONFIG_DYNAMIC_FTRACE
- extern unsigned long ftrace_graph_call;
- extern unsigned long ftrace_graph_call_old;
- extern void ftrace_graph_caller_old(void);
- static int __ftrace_modify_caller(unsigned long *callsite,
- void (*func) (void), bool enable)
- {
- unsigned long caller_fn = (unsigned long) func;
- unsigned long pc = (unsigned long) callsite;
- unsigned long branch = ftrace_gen_branch(pc, caller_fn, false);
- unsigned long nop = 0xe1a00000; /* mov r0, r0 */
- unsigned long old = enable ? nop : branch;
- unsigned long new = enable ? branch : nop;
- return ftrace_modify_code(pc, old, new);
- }
- static int ftrace_modify_graph_caller(bool enable)
- {
- int ret;
- ret = __ftrace_modify_caller(&ftrace_graph_call,
- ftrace_graph_caller,
- enable);
- #ifdef CONFIG_OLD_MCOUNT
- if (!ret)
- ret = __ftrace_modify_caller(&ftrace_graph_call_old,
- ftrace_graph_caller_old,
- enable);
- #endif
- return ret;
- }
- int ftrace_enable_ftrace_graph_caller(void)
- {
- return ftrace_modify_graph_caller(true);
- }
- int ftrace_disable_ftrace_graph_caller(void)
- {
- return ftrace_modify_graph_caller(false);
- }
- #endif /* CONFIG_DYNAMIC_FTRACE */
- #endif /* CONFIG_FUNCTION_GRAPH_TRACER */
